Khabib Nurmagomedov says Justin Gaethje ‘hit like a truck’ and harder than any opponent he ever faced in his UFC career.
‘The Eagle’ bowed out of MMA with a perfect 29-0 record after submitting Gaethje in two rounds to unify the lightweight belts on Fight Island in October 2020.
Nurmagomedov had already effectively cleaned out the very best in the lightweight division, having choked out Conor McGregor and Dustin Poirier in his previous two fights.
Although fans were gutted he never fought Tony Ferguson, he never shied away from a challenge and faced some of the biggest punchers ever seen in the 155lbs division.
Despite overcoming McGregor’s lethal left hand and Poirier’s furious flurries, the 35-year-old has repeatedly insisted it was Gaethje who hit him harder than anyone else.
“This guy [Justin Gaethje] hit like a truck,” Nurmagomedov said to Mike Tyson on his podcast in August 2021.

“Nobody hit me harder than Justin Gaethje. His kick, his punch, his left hook, right hook, right uppercut.
“I make him hit me, you know. When I go to the cage and I was sitting like, ‘Okay, I’m going to go, I’m going to bring him into the deep ocean.
”I’m going to make him tired in stand-up and I’m going to bring him on the ground and finish him.”
Two years later, the Russian fight legend named Gaethje as his hardest-hitting opponent again and also explained how he broke ‘The Highlight’
Nurmagomedov told Patrick Bet-David in August 2023: “He hits like a truck, but it was one thing that broke him.
“When he hit me, I remember it was a right uppercut and left hook. It was his best shot and I told him, ‘Brother, is this everything you have?’
“I like Justin Gaethje and I was talking to him. After this combination, I told him, ‘This is everything you have.’ And at the end of the first round, he started to get tired.
“I told him, ‘This is jetlag because you came to Abu Dhabi one week before the fight. I am here one month.’
“I know where I was after one week because it is desert, and you have to be there at least a couple of weeks before the fight.
“Inside the cage, I told him, ‘Brother, you have jetlag.’”
